I wanted to upgrade the audio on my old Samsung 4k screen which had been connected to a just as old Bose Cinemate which finally gave out.

I ended up choosing a Sony Bravia Theater System 6 which ai got a nice deal on. My tv doesn’t support eARC but it at least had an ARC input which still has good Dolby and DTS support.

I get the system set up with my Xbox Series X connected to the tv via HDMI only to find the xbox is only outputting uncompressed stereo and the tv only giving me the option for PCM and DTS Neo 2:5.

The only way I’m getting Dolby Digital is watching over the air tv but I didn’t really want to upgrade the audio just to watch PBS.

The Bravia system only has one HDMi connection and the xbox doesn’t have an optical out so I can’t connect the xbox directly to the theater system.

I have tried connecting the theater system to the tv with the optical but haven’t played with the settings on either the tv or the audio system to see if I get anything better but it kind of feels like this sound system wasn’t the best choice for this tv/xbox or maybe the tv is just too old and needs an upgrade

Sonos I made an app that lets your PC play through Sonos speakers — any app, any audio (Spotify, YouTube, games, whatever)

Thumbnail github.com
2 Upvotes

Sonos still doesn't support playing regular PC audio on their speakers — no Spotify web player, no YouTube, no game audio, nothing outside their own app. So I built PC2Sonos to fix that.

It grabs whatever your Windows PC is playing and streams it to any Sonos speaker on your network, with a sync slider so your PC speakers and Sonos don't echo each other.

Your PC doesn't even need to be on WiFi — wired Ethernet works fine too, as long as it's on the same network as your Sonos system.

Free, open source, one-click installer.
